Violence & Gore

moderate

This film contains murder and torture scenes, though much of the violence takes place off camera. There is vivid depiction of the results of the murder and torture including blood, autopsy scenes, and an impaled body. There is also a depiction of a monk who catches on fire and of people being burned at the stake. There is a scene of animal slaughter that is very crude and upsetting.

Frightening & Intense Scenes

moderate

This film contains a number of bloody scenes and the plot is very dark and intricate. The scenes are mostly in dark places. The film does contain frightening/intense scenes ... burning heretics at the stake, murder, discovery of dead bodies, autopsy, etc. etc.
